Ben Boeckel
|
9977899df2
Ninja: Fix RC language depfile generation with cmcldeps
|
9 лет назад |
Brad King
|
86578eccf2
Simplify CMake per-source license notices
|
9 лет назад |
Nils Gladitz
|
144cc6f1f9
Ninja: Add source location as include directory for preprocessed files
|
9 лет назад |
Brad King
|
59aae29214
Ninja: Add dyndep rules for Fortran module dependencies
|
9 лет назад |
Brad King
|
39ebfc79e6
Ninja: Add explicit preprocessing step for Fortran
|
9 лет назад |
Brad King
|
144a24dcdc
cmGlobalNinjaGenerator: Teach WriteBuild about implicit outputs
|
9 лет назад |
Daniel Pfeifer
|
5cbb548807
fix a batch of include-what-you-use violations
|
9 лет назад |
Brad King
|
0278989405
Ninja: Add `$subdir/{test,install,package}` targets
|
9 лет назад |
Chaoren Lin
|
955c2a630a
Ninja: Use full path for all source files
|
9 лет назад |
Dāvis Mosāns
|
b1f87a50b3
Use better KWSys SystemTools::GetEnv and HasEnv signatures
|
9 лет назад |
Brad King
|
f913121758
Merge topic 'compiler-features'
|
9 лет назад |
Brad King
|
1b021a64f8
Merge topic 'ninja-no-rsp-for-rc'
|
9 лет назад |
Daniel Pfeifer
|
1d6909a287
use CM_NULLPTR
|
9 лет назад |
Ben Boeckel
|
15b3f6f0f1
ninja, rc: ignore CMAKE_NINJA_FORCE_RESPONSE_FILE for RC files
|
9 лет назад |
Florent Castelli
|
8bbd5db4c1
Ninja: Make bundle resources a dependency of their target
|
9 лет назад |
Brad King
|
0392f72bef
Refactor Makefile/Ninja tool working directory storage
|
9 лет назад |
Daniel Pfeifer
|
a16bf141bc
Add missing braces around statements.
|
9 лет назад |
Daniel Pfeifer
|
7f6b8d3399
Simplify boolean expressions
|
9 лет назад |
Brad King
|
6052e4b3bf
Merge topic 'improve-character-find-and-replace'
|
9 лет назад |
Daniel Pfeifer
|
25d1ef6424
Use enums defined in cmOutputConverter using their fully qualified name.
|
9 лет назад |
Daniel Pfeifer
|
5cec953e6a
Use std::replace for replacing chars in strings.
|
9 лет назад |
Nicolas Despres
|
8a862a4d4b
Ninja: Support embedding of CMake as subninja project
|
9 лет назад |
Nicolas Despres
|
ac3cdd9af2
Ninja: Convert object file names to ninja paths earlier
|
9 лет назад |
Kitware Robot
|
d9fd2f5402
Revise C++ coding style using clang-format
|
9 лет назад |
Brad King
|
0ac18d40c8
Remove `//------...` horizontal separator comments
|
9 лет назад |
Brad King
|
e1c7747253
Format include directive blocks and ordering with clang-format
|
9 лет назад |
Brad King
|
180538c706
Source: Stabilize include order
|
9 лет назад |
Daniel Pfeifer
|
5e62444cff
Add options to run clang-tidy with the compiler
|
9 лет назад |
Dmitry Ivanov
|
7731e44f87
Ninja: Honor CMAKE_NINJA_FORCE_RESPONSE_FILE for compile rules
|
9 лет назад |
Dmitry Ivanov
|
24c9106b7b
cmNinjaTargetGenerator: Factor out helper for forced response file check
|
9 лет назад |